When it comes to choosing a college, students have a lot of options - but not all of them are good. College Factual has developed its “Best Value Physical Education Teaching Schools in the Middle Atlantic Region” ranking as one item you can use to help make this decision.

In 2020-2021, 8,121 people earned their degree in physical education teaching and coaching, making the major the 104th most popular in the United States.

Across the Middle Atlantic region, there were 1,318 physical education teaching and coaching gra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Best Value Physical Education Teaching Schools in the Middle Atlantic Region” ranking, we looked at 37 colleges that offer a degree in physical education teaching and coaching. This ranking identifies schools with high-quality physical education teaching and coaching programs that also have a lower cost than schools of similar quality.

Some of the factors we look at when determining these rankings are overall quality of the physical education teaching and coaching program at the school and the cost of the school after aid is awarded among other things. For more information, check out our ranking methodology.
